Margaret Craig

I represent Margaret Craig. My husband, Robert, was attached to His Majesty’s 16th Regiment of Foot. We arrived at the garrison of Pensacola in the spring of 1770. We had a daughter, Mary, who died of “decay” on 31 AUG 1770. (“Decay” was used to describe a slow decline in health that could have been caused by a number of conditions that were unknown in the 18th century.) Mary probably still lies in an unmarked grave in Pensacola.
